WebApr 30, 2024 · Key Terms. Vertical Curves are the second of the two important transition elements in geometric design for highways, the first being Horizontal Curves. A vertical curve provides a transition between two sloped roadways, allowing a vehicle to negotiate the elevation rate change at a gradual rate rather than a sharp cut. WebMar 24, 2024 · Drawings are available in various formats including PDF (Acrobat), DGN (MicroStation Design File), DWG and DXF (AutoCAD Drawing), and other image types (TIF, … WebThe meaning of kerbs or curbs is a barrier or boundary. But in highway engineering, it indicates the boundary between the pavement and shoulder or sometimes island or footpath or car parking space. kerbs are generally constructed of cut stone or cement concrete slabs.
